Aloys Klein
Violin maker
–
Aloys Klein founded A. Klein et Cie in 1884, producing high-quality instruments on a commercial scale, with the workshop managed by Antoine Brubach. He was appointed to the Academy des Beaux Arts in 1887. His output was prolific, featuring good construction and materials along with bright red and yellow varnishes. The instruments were branded: 'A. Klein & Cie, Rouen'.
